Maybe I different explain right

 

I meant there is no wheel movement

But can the initial ***** of the car, but it dosent move.

 

 

 

 

I thought ONLY when u are in gear u get this creeping auto *****?

Nope, that's quite normal, it's just the torque of MG1 starting the ice, you very rarely feel it when moving, but when stopped the 'stationary lurch' , can be noticeable.
